It was a proud day for India at the Oscars as RRR and The Elephant Whisperers brought laurel to the country by bagging an award each. While The Elephant Whisperers won in the Best Documentary Short Subject category, RRR won in the Best Original Song catergory for 'Naatu Naatu'. 

During their acceptance speech, 'Naatu Naatu' composer M.M Keeravani said, "I grew up listening to the Carpenters and now here I am with the Oscars," he began, and then began singing the melody of the '70s pop smash 'Top of the World': "There was only one wish on my mind. ... 'RRR' has to win, pride of every Indian, and must put me on the top of the world."
